The Aussie Specialist Program (ASP) is Tourism Australia’s global online training program, run with the cooperation of the State and Territory tourism organisations. The program is designed to provide travel agents and distributors with the knowledge and skills to sell Australia more effectively. The Aussie Specialist program has won awards for ‘best training program’ in the United Kingdom, Asia and United States of America.

Benefits of the Aussie Specialist program

Tourism Australia promotes the qualified Aussie Specialists globally to consumers through marketing programs and directs consumers interested in travelling to Australia to these retail travel agents. The program also provides an opportunity for Australian tourism suppliers to educate the Aussie Specialist network on their product or service.   

Tourism Australia maintains active relationships with the qualified Aussie Specialists through trade events, the online training program, e-newsletters and familiarisation trips to Australia. 

By becoming an Aussie Specialist, retail travel agents can gain access to training, resources and the knowledge needed to sell Australia with confidence. The Aussie Specialists are a dedicated group of retail travel agents who are hungry for knowledge on Australian travel products and services, and want ideas and suggestions that can help them design better experiences, improve itineraries and better serve the needs of their clients.  

Where is the Aussie Specialist program available?

The Aussie Specialist program is available in the United Kingdom, Europe, North America, Asia, and New Zealand. To find out more on the Aussie Specialist Program for each country above please visit www.specialist.australia.com and select the relevant country.

How many Aussie Specialist agents do we have?

At present there are over 11,000 fully qualified Aussie Specialist agents around the world and thousands more in training. Here is a snapshot of the number of qualified Aussie Specialists within some of Tourism Australia’s key markets. 

Aussie Specialist Figures as at 30 June, 2009

 Market  Aussie Specialists
 UK 1,969
 Ireland  138
 Germany  1,539
 USA  1,125
 Canada  413
 New Zealand  703
 Korea  231
 China  1,515
 Singapore  120
 Malaysia  117
 Hong Kong  213
 Taiwan  171
 India  414

Marketing Opportunities available to trade partners

There are a number of marketing opportunities available for Australian tourism suppliers to educate the Aussie Specialists on their product or service:

• Advertising in the Aussie Specialist e-newsletters;
• Exclusive e-newsletter blasts;
• Online banner advertising on www.specialist.australia.com/america (USA only)
• Brochure mailing to premier agents (USA only);
• Training events;
• Custom Partner Training Modules;
• Travel Club Offers and;
• Agent familiarisation visits;
• Attend Trade shows such as Oztalk and Corroboree to meet the Aussie Specialists
